1. The Foreign Ministry has issued Travel-alert Level 1, or Blue Alert (Precautious), for Aktobe province, Kazakhstan; and downgraded the Travel-alert for the Zanzibar Archipelago, Tanzania, from the existing Level 2, or Yellow Alert (Highly Cautious), to Level 1, effective from June 10.
2. The nationals of the Republic of Korea visiting or residing in Aktobe, Kazakhstan, or Zanzibar, Tanzania, are advised to pay heed to their safety.
3. On a related note, the ROK Foreign Ministry, through its website on safe overseas travel and texting service, has provided information on the shooting attacks in Aktobe, Kazakhstan. The ROK’s diplomatic mission in the country, through its emergency contact networks, has checked on the safety situation of the local ROK nationals, and asked them to refrain from outings and pay serious heed to their safety.
